Virginia Tech came in to 2009 season with high expectations, and many fans felt, and still feel, that the Hokies have a shot at the national title.
Saturday night, the first game of the 2009 season, had Hokie fans saying, "If we only had an offense."
In a battle of two top 10 teams, Virginia Tech and Alabama seemed to be mirror images of each other on special teams and defense. Alabama had a slight edge on defense, and the Hokies a slight edge on special teams.
However, the biggest difference between the two teams was offense. Alabama doesn't have a great offense, but they have an offense that's capable of making adjustments throughout the game.
